Baixe o app para aproveitar ainda mais
Prévia do material em texto
Revisão – Modelagem 01 – Um esquema de banco de dados é ? É uma coleção de objetos de um banco de dados que estão disponíveis para um determinado usuário ou grupo 02 – Um modelo de dados é ? É a representação abstrata e simplificada de um sistema real, com o qual se pode explicar ou testar o seu comportamento. 03 – O modelo de entidade – relacionamento é um exemplo de modelo de dados de implementação. Verdadeiro ou falso ? Justifique. Falso. MER é um exemplo de modelo conceitual. 04 – DBA significa: Database Administrator - É o profissional responsável pela administração e gerenciamento do banco de dados. 05 – A linguagem de manipulação de BD permite: A recuperação, inclusão, remoção e modificação de informações em um bancos de dados. Pode ser procedural ou declarativa (não procedural). 06 – Quem ou o que é responsável por manter a consistência do BD ? Um SGBD tem como objetivo primordial manter a integridade do banco de dados. 07 – Uma entidade pode ter mais de um atributo chave ? Verdadeiro ou falso ? Justifique. Verdadeira. Uma entidade pode conter atributo uma ou mais chaves primárias e chaves estrangeiras. 08 – O processo de definir uma superclasse para um conjunto de tipos de entidade é chamado de ? Especialização 09 – Um atributo chave pode ter valor nulo ? V ou F ? Falso, pois trata-se de um atributo identificador. 10 – Uma chave candidata é ? É um atributo ou um conjunto de atributos de uma tabela que identifica uma única linha da tabela 11 – A primeira forma normal assume que : Os seus atributos estão definidos em domínios que contenham apenas valores atômicos, isto é, os domínios devem ser formados por valores elementares e não por conjuntos de valores. 12 – Uma tabela está na 2 FN se: Se e somente se estiver na 1 FN e todos os atributos não chave forem totalmente dependentes da chave primária 13 – Uma relação pode estar na 3 FN sem estar na 2 FN ? V ou F ? Justifique Falso. Uma tabela está na 3 FN se e somente se estiver na 2 FN e se nenhuma coluna não-chave depender de outra coluna não-chave. 14 – O que dependencia funcional ? É o relacionamento que existe entre os atributos 15 – Defina normalização É uma série de passos que se seguem no projeto de um BD, que permitem um armazenamento consistente e um eficiente acesso aos dados em BD relacionais. Esses passos reduzem a redundância de dados e as chances dos dados se tornarem inconsistentes. 16 – Transformar para 1 FN, 2 FN e 3 FN Matricula ( cod_aluno, cod_turma, nome_turma, cod_disciplina, nome_disciplina, nome_aluno, cod_local_nasc_aluno, nome_local_nasc_aluno )
Compartilhar